Brand New feauture: Games of My life

New section for you guys and girls, Games of My life has a footballgirl going through the biggest games in their life and what they meant to them exclusively to footballgirl.com

First up is respected Nigerian defender Onome Ebi who looks back on her beautiful career which has involved the World Cup and Olympics.

vs Korea DPR
20th September 2003/Lincoln Financial Field/Philadelphia
attn: 24,346

This was a big game for me that I will never forget. It was my first game in the World Cup and this tournament was a big dream for me to play in. Our team was ful of greats I looked up to like Mercy Akide and Florence Omagbemi who was our captain. We lost and that was a pain but I came on with 5 minutes left ( for Florence ) in front of over 20,000 people. I will never forget that game.

vs Sweden
11 September 2007/Chengdu Sports Center Stadium/ Chengdu
attn: 35,100

A game were we showed the world we could play. It was not the preetiest of games but it was a real battle. They fouled us more than we liked but we had more shots on their goal ! The game was well prepared on our side and we liked the city of Chengdu, so busy and the people were so different from back home in Nigeria. This was a game which not many people thought we had a chance of doing well in. But we dug really deep and played hard even though near the end it got really difficult. A big game that felt like chess.

vs Germany
9 August 2008/ SHenyang Olympic Stadium/ Shenyang
attn: 19,266

We never had much luck in these tournaments and this was really tough as soon as the draw came out. We had Germany, Korea DPR and Brazil ! The game against Germany we felt we needed to play well. We lost our first game against Korea DPR and just felt that we needed to come out and change things, represent Nigeria. We came out strong and should have won the game against a great German team but we did not take our chances in front of goal. They scored a goal in the second half that won the game but it felt good to come off the field knowing we played really well. The world gave us more respect after that big game...
